new member - faded paint question

Hi all, does Jayco cover the faded paint on cap problem (known issue) on a 3 year old (2013) pinnacle 36reqs ? - thanks

I'm sorry it didn't work for you, I removed the auto wax from my 89 with simple green and applied 4 or 5 coats of polyurethane wet look floor wax with a micro cloth mitt, it looked like new till I sold it 6 months later.
